Islamabad– The Ambassador of the Republic of Kazakhstan to Pakistan H.E. Mr. Yerzhan Kistafin presented the letter of credence to the President of the Islamic Republic of Pakistan, Dr. Arif Alvi.
Pakistani President congratulated the Ambassador with posting, stressed a high level of trust in two countries relationship and emphasized the need for enhancing trade and economic cooperation, as well as strengthening Kazakh-Pak ties in the context of interregional interaction.
In this regard, Dr. Arif Alvi particularly underlined the need for stabilization of the situation in Afghanistan, of what Pakistan so interested in.
On his own part the Ambassador of Kazakhstan fully agreed with the points of the President of Pakistan and conveyed that Nur-Sultan and Islamabad have same approaches with respect to enhancing bilateral cooperation.
Apart from development of trade and economy the Ambassador outlined the importance of collaboration in the field of culture and humanitarian ties, which in his opinion, would bring two countries closer to each other.
Y.Kistafin also briefed President of Pakistan on key messages of the Address to the people of Kazakhstan delivered by the President of Kazakhstan Mr. K.Tokayev on September 1, 2021.
In conclusion President of Pakistan wished all the best to the Head of the diplomatic mission of Kazakhstan and retreated the commitment of the Pakistani part to do its best in implementation of the outlined plans.
